How to Reinstall Remote Desktop Connection in Windows Reinstalling Remote Desktop Connection (RDC) is the most effective way to fix persistent connection errors, missing protocol files, or software corruption. The built-in Windows Remote Desktop tool (mstsc.exe) can become unstable due to registry issues, malware, or faulty system updates.
